How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Yesler Terrace?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Yesler Terrace Studio Apartments | $1,802 | $675 | $6,468 |
Yesler Terrace 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,384 | $782 | $10,000+ |
Yesler Terrace 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,001 | $1,299 | $10,000+ |
Yesler Terrace 3 Bedroom Apartments | $7,349 | $1,859 | $10,000+ |
Yesler Terrace 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,249 | $2,031 | $2,468 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Yesler Terrace Apartments with Hardwood Floors
What is the Cheapest Hardwood Floors apartment in Yesler Terrace?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Yesler Terrace with Hardwood Floors is at 423 Terry Apartments in the Heart of First Hill listed at $990.
How much is the average rent for Yesler Terrace Apartments with Hardwood Floors?
The average rent for a Apartment in Yesler Terrace with Hardwood Floors is $2,656.
What is the largest Yesler Terrace Apartment for rent with Hardwood Floors?
Today's Apartment with Hardwood Floors and the most square footage in Yesler Terrace is a 2,462 square feet unit starting from $2,593 at Panorama.
What is the average size for Yesler Terrace Apartments for rent with Hardwood Floors?
The average size for a rental with Hardwood Floors in Yesler Terrace is currently at 475 sq ft.
